As a Drug Screening Representative , you will be working in a Patient Care Center performing an observed collection of urine samples from our patients. You will be responsible for checking in patients, performing the observed collection, shipping the samples to our lab, ensuring that the center remains clean and that our patients are served with respect and dignity.
